From 3b5e99242fdedc0b75e5a106d13143871d68c072 Mon Sep 17 00:00:00 2001 From: PuqiAR Date: Sun, 4 Jan 2026 14:22:33 +0800 Subject: [PATCH] =?UTF-8?q?[Action]=20=E5=B0=9D=E8=AF=95=E4=BF=AE=E5=A4=8D?= =?UTF-8?q?win=E6=89=93=E5=8C=85=E8=AE=A1=E7=AE=97=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.gitea/workflows/build.yml |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) diff --git a/.gitea/workflows/build.yml b/.gitea/workflows/build.yml index c5aef28..35967d7 100644 --- a/.gitea/workflows/build.yml +++ b/.gitea/workflows/build.yml @@ -186,13 +186,16 @@ jobs: run: | [Console]::OutputEncoding = [System.Text.Encoding]::UTF8 - # 确保版本号不为空 - $VERSION = $env:VERSION - if ([string]::IsNullOrEmpty($VERSION)) { - Write-Host "警告:版本号为空,使用默认值 dev-build" - $VERSION = "dev-build" + # 🔧 修改:与发布步骤使用相同的版本号计算逻辑 + if ($env:GITHUB_EVENT_NAME -eq 'workflow_dispatch') { + $VERSION = $env:INPUT_VERSION + if (-not $VERSION) { $VERSION = "dev-build" } + } else { + $VERSION = $env:GITHUB_REF_NAME } + Write-Host "打包版本: $VERSION" + $PACKAGE_NAME = "Fig-${VERSION}-windows-x86_64" Write-Host "打包名称: $PACKAGE_NAME"